    Quote Originally Posted by Ryan Ross View Post
    Come to day sporrans, I feel that the form and composition are more important than color. They should be plain leather (or brass-cantled) and at least relatively simple, but I think that both black and brown look good (depending on the outfit).
    I quite agree. In general I prefer the combination of black and silvertone to brown and brass. I don't own *any* brown shoes or belts, and when I wore a wristwatch, I'd only wear black/silvertone. I just feel it suits me better....

    Until I buck up and get myself a Freelander (in black, of course!), this is what passes for my day sporran:



    It's probably got too much hardware for some tastes -- and frankly it's too small to be really useful -- but by and large it works and I'm not embarrased to be seen in public with it.
